Tenaris (NYSE:TS - Get Free Report) announ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day. The industrial products company reported $1.07 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.87 by $0.20, Zacks reports. Tenaris had a net margin of 16.13% and a return on equity of 11.32%.

Tenaris Stock Down 1.6%

TS traded down $1.03 during trading on Wednesday, reaching $62.45. 2,624,858 shares of the company's st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 1,810,288. Tenaris has a fifty-two week low of $32.00 and a fifty-two week high of $64.33. The business has a 50 day moving average price of $57.49 and a 200 day moving average price of $47.03. The company has a market capitalization of $33.48 billion, a P/E ratio of 17.11, a PEG ratio of 2.20 and a beta of 0.85.

About Tenaris

(Get Free Report)

Tenaris SA is a global manufacturer and supplier of steel tubular products and related services, primarily serving the oil and gas industry as well as other energy and industrial markets. Its product portfolio centers on seamless and welded steel pipes used for casing, tubing and line pipe applications, alongside a range of specialty and mechanical steel tubes. The company also provides value‑added technical solutions, including premium connections, heat treatment and surface protection, to support drilling, completion and production activities.

Tenaris operates an integrated industrial and commercial network that combines manufacturing, distribution and field services.
